Glatfelter

Glatfelter is a manufacturer of specialty paper and fiber products, operating primarily through three segments: Composite Fibers, Spunlace, and Airlaid Materials. The Airlaid Materials segment is the company's main revenue driver, supplying cellulose-based nonwoven materials used in various consumer products. These materials are essential for producing items in markets such as feminine hygiene, specialty wipes, tabletop products, and home care. The company generates most of its revenue from the Americas, with additional contributions from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and Asia Pacific. Through its diverse product offerings, Glatfelter serves a wide range of end-user markets.

Spezialpapierfabrik Oberschmitten

Acquisition in 2014
Spezialpapierfabrik Oberschmitten (SPO) is a traditional manufacturer of special papers located in the area of Frankfurt. The medium-sized paper mill is specialised in manufacturing glassine papers used in food and non-food products, and electrical papers used in capacitors, transformers and HV-cables. SPO distributes its products all over the world and has, over the years, developed into a truly modern company.

Dresden Papier GmbH

Acquisition in 2013
Dresden Papier, based in Heidenau (near Dresden), Germany, is the leading global supplier of nonwoven wallpaper base materials, and is a major supplier to most of the world’s largest wallpaper manufacturers.

Concert Industries Corp.

Acquisition in 2010
Concert is a supplier of highly absorbent cellulose-based airlaid non-woven materials, used to manufacture a diverse range of consumer and industrial products for growing global end-use markets, including feminine hygiene and adult incontinence products, specialty wipes and food pads.

Metallised Products Ltd.

Acquisition in 2007
Metallised Products Ltd. manufactures a variety of metallized paper products for consumer and industrial applications. MPL employs approximately 165 employees and its fiscal 2007 revenues were approximately $53.4 million.
